Gaelic Games

It's a busy day in Kildare GAA and women’s football.

Diane O’Hora’s Kildare team plays Tyrone in the All Ireland Intermediate quarter final in Manguard Park at 2pm.

Kfm will have live updates with Tara Byrne from 2 o’clock.

Yesterday, in Round 5 of the All Ireland Masters football Championship Kildare lost to  Mayo by 2-08 to 1-10 in Swinford.

==

Last night, in the Hanlon Concrete Senior Football League division 2:

St Laurences 2-11 Allenwod 2-10

Maynooth 3-13 Sallins 0-8

Kilcullen 0-12 Kilcock 2-15

Two Mile House 1-9 Round Towers 0-9

 

In DIvision 3:

Rathangan 2-17 Ballyteague 2-5

Monasterevan 1-15 St Kevins 1-8

Monasterevan will play Rathangan in the final.

Straffan 2-10 Caragh 2-15

Ballymore Eustace V Ellistown was cancelled.

 

In the Tom Cross Transport Junior Football Championship Group A:

Grangenolvin 1-10 Milltown 1-13

Castemitchell 2-7 Rathcoffey 3-16

RUGBY

Ireland are back in under-20 Rugby World Cup action today.

Richie Murphy's side take on South Africa in their semi-final from 3:30pm.

Sallins native Diarmuid Mangan, Naas RFC's Andrew Osborne and Suncroft's Sam Prendergast are in the starting line-up.

Naas' Oscar Cawley is among the replacements.

Later on France play England from 6pm.

TENNIS

Novak Djokovic is in last-16 action at Wimbledon later today.

He takes on Poland's Hubert Hurkacz this evening.

First up today seventh seed Andrey Rublev faces Alexander Bublik of Kazakhstan while Grigor Dimitrov resumes his interrupted third round encounter 2-sets-to-love up on Frances Tiafoe of the USA.

In the women's draw world number one Iga Swiatek takes on Swiss player Belinda Bencic as she once again looks to get to the quarter-finals for the first time.

F1

World champion Max Verstappen will start from pole position at today's British Grand Prix.

Lando Norris will go from second for McLaren in his home event at Silverstone.

Mercedes driver Lewis Hamilton will line up in 7th.
